Course Content

• Educational Models and Theories
• Curriculum Design and Development (including standards-based education)
• Instructional Strategies and Assessment Methods
• Technology Integration in Education
• Differentiated Instruction and Personalized Learning
• Classroom Management and Behavior Intervention
• Special Education and Inclusive Practices
• Educational Leadership and Policy (including school improvement models)
• Research and Data Analysis in Education

Career path

Certified Professional in Education Models: Career Roles in the UK Job Market Trend Salary Range
Educational Consultant (Primary Education): Providing expert advice and support on curriculum development and implementation in primary schools. Strong demand for expertise in early childhood education. High Growth £35,000 - £65,000
Curriculum Developer (Secondary Education): Designing and implementing engaging secondary school curricula, aligned with national standards. Expertise in subject-specific pedagogy is essential. Moderate Growth £40,000 - £70,000
Instructional Designer (Higher Education): Creating innovative learning materials and online courses for higher education institutions. Experience with learning management systems is a key skill. High Growth £45,000 - £80,000
Educational Technologist (All Levels): Integrating technology effectively into educational settings; supporting teachers and students in utilizing digital tools. Strong technical and pedagogical skills are required. High Growth £38,000 - £75,000
